Description du livre
Fatawas : Avis essentiels pour chaque femme musulmane
L'acquisition de connaissances sur l'islam est une obligation religieuse pour chaque musulman, homme ou femme. Ce principe fondamental souligne l'importance de rechercher une éducation islamique authentique afin de façonner nos vies selon les préceptes du Coran et de la Sunna du Prophète Muhammad ( que la paix et les bénédictions soient sur lui). Si de nombreux ouvrages islamiques en anglais abordent les aspects généraux de la foi, rares sont ceux qui approfondissent les questions et les règles spécifiques aux femmes en islam.
Ce livre vise à combler cette lacune cruciale.
S’appuyant sur les avis et les analyses d’ éminents savants islamiques , tant classiques que contemporains, cet ouvrage explore les règles qui concernent spécifiquement les femmes musulmanes . Il aborde un large éventail de sujets – de l’hygiène personnelle, la pudeur, la prière et le jeûne, au mariage, au divorce, à la maternité et au rôle des femmes dans la société – le tout dans le cadre des enseignements islamiques authentiques.
Chaque décision est étayée par des preuves tirées du Coran et des hadiths authentiques , ainsi que par des commentaires d'érudits qui la rendent accessible à tous. Que vous soyez étudiant en sciences religieuses, nouveau converti à l'islam ou simplement en quête de réponses sur le rôle et les droits des femmes en islam, cet ouvrage vous offre des conseils clairs, concis et fiables .
Axée sur la mise en œuvre pratique , cette ressource renforce non seulement la compréhension qu'a une femme de sa foi, mais lui donne également les moyens de vivre une vie de dévotion, de dignité et de sens.

CHAPTER: PURIFICATION
The ruling on pronouncing the intention with the tongue
Q. What is the ruling on uttering the intention for the prayer and ablution with the tongue?
A. Its ruling is that it is a bid'ah (heresy). This is because it was not related by the Messenger of Allah () (Blessings and Peace be upon him) or from his Companions. So, it is obligatory to leave it. The place of the intention is the heart, thus there is no need, whatsoever, to utter it with the tongue. And Allah is the source of success.
Shaykh 'Abdul Aziz ibn Baaz.
Ruling concerning a toddler vomiting.
on its mother's clothes.
Q. Is it permissible to pray wearing clothes upon which
a suckling baby boy has vomited?.
A. The clothes are to be cleaned by sprinkling water on the area that became affected. This ruling applies as long as the boy is still in the breast-feeding stage and has not started eating food yet. This is similar to a baby boy's urine (i.e. the boy is still under breast feeding and has not started eating food yet) that is also to be washed away by sprinkling water upon it and then it is permissible to pray in those clothes. It is not permissible to pray in them before sprinkling them with water. And Allah () 'the Exalted' is the source of success..
Shaykh 'Abdul Aziz ibn Baaz
Page:04
Fatawa: Essential Rulings for Every Muslim Woman 31 Wetness and a woman's body
Q. Is the wetness that comes out of a woman's body pure or impure? May Allah reward you.
A. What is known among the people of knowledge is that everything that comes out of the two private parts is impure except one thing, which is the sperm, for it is pure. Otherwise, all things that come out of the two private parts (from both males and females) are impure and nullify the wudoo'. So based on this rule, what comes out of a woman, like the water and similar things, is impure and necessitates the performance of wudoo'. This is what I have reached after research with other scholars and after revision. However, despite that, I am in a difficult position regarding its ruling because some women have this discharge always and if it is continuous, then it means that it should be dealt with by treating it like the case of continuous urine wherein she would be required to make wudoo' for each prayer after its time starts and then perform that prayer.
Likewise, I researched with some doctors and it became apparent that if this discharge is from the urinary bladder, then it is as we have said. And if it is from where the baby is born, then it is as we have said regarding making wudoo' from it. But it is nonetheless pure and does not require washing what has been affected by it. Shaykh Muhammad ibn 'Uthaymeen
